在当今数字化时代,手机App已经成为人们日常生活中不可或缺的一部分。一个优秀的手机App不仅需要具备强大的功能,更需要良好的用户体验。本文将揭秘五大设计秘籍,帮助您提升手机App的用户互动体验。
秘籍一:简洁直观的界面设计
主题句:简洁直观的界面设计是提升用户互动体验的基础。
1. 清晰的导航结构
- 代码示例:使用代码来创建一个清晰的导航栏,如下所示:
<nav>
<ul>
<li><a href="#home">首页</a></li>
<li><a href="#services">服务</a></li>
<li><a href="#about">关于我们</a></li>
<li><a href="#contact">联系我们</a></li>
</ul>
</nav>
2. 适度的颜色搭配
- 代码示例:使用CSS来设置一个和谐的色彩方案,如下所示:
body {
background-color: #f4f4f4;
color: #333;
}
header, footer {
background-color: #333;
color: #fff;
}
3. 适当的留白
- 代码示例:在HTML中使用
margin和padding属性来增加留白,如下所示:
<div class="container">
<div class="content">
<!-- 内容 -->
</div>
</div>
秘籍二:高效的用户交互设计
主题句:高效的用户交互设计是提升用户互动体验的关键。
1. 快速响应的输入方式
- 代码示例:使用JavaScript来实现一个响应式的输入框,如下所示:
document.getElementById("input").addEventListener("input", function() {
// 处理输入事件
});
2. 直观的反馈机制
- 代码示例:使用CSS和JavaScript来创建一个简单的反馈提示,如下所示:
<div id="feedback" style="display:none;">输入有误,请重新输入。</div>
document.getElementById("input").addEventListener("input", function() {
if (this.value.length < 5) {
document.getElementById("feedback").style.display = "block";
} else {
document.getElementById("feedback").style.display = "none";
}
});
秘籍三:个性化的用户体验
主题句:个性化的用户体验是提升用户互动体验的加分项。
1. 数据驱动的个性化推荐
- 代码示例:使用JavaScript来实现一个基于用户行为的个性化推荐系统,如下所示:
function recommend() {
// 根据用户行为推荐内容
}
2. 个性化设置
- 代码示例:使用HTML和JavaScript来创建一个用户可定制的设置界面,如下所示:
<div id="settings">
<label for="theme">主题:</label>
<select id="theme">
<option value="light">浅色</option>
<option value="dark">深色</option>
</select>
</div>
document.getElementById("theme").addEventListener("change", function() {
// 根据用户选择的主题改变页面样式
});
秘籍四:完善的用户帮助与支持
主题句:完善的用户帮助与支持是提升用户互动体验的保障。
1. 详细的帮助文档
- 代码示例:使用Markdown格式编写一个详细的帮助文档,如下所示:
# 帮助文档
## 使用方法
1. 打开App,点击“首页”。
2. 选择您需要的服务。
3. 按照提示完成操作。
## 常见问题
Q:如何修改密码?
A:点击“设置”-“账户”-“修改密码”。
## 联系我们
如果您有任何疑问,请联系我们的客服:400-xxx-xxxx。
2. 快速响应的客服系统
- 代码示例:使用JavaScript来实现一个简单的客服系统,如下所示:
function openChat() {
// 打开客服聊天窗口
}
秘籍五:持续的用户反馈与优化
主题句:持续的用户反馈与优化是提升用户互动体验的持续动力。
1. 用户反馈渠道
- 代码示例:在App中添加一个用户反馈入口,如下所示:
<div id="feedback-form">
<textarea id="feedback-message" placeholder="请输入您的反馈..."></textarea>
<button onclick="submitFeedback()">提交</button>
</div>
function submitFeedback() {
// 收集用户反馈信息并提交
}
2. 数据分析与应用
- 代码示例:使用数据分析工具来收集用户行为数据,并应用于优化App,如下所示:
// 使用Google Analytics等工具收集用户数据
通过以上五大设计秘籍,相信您能够提升手机App的用户互动体验,吸引更多用户并提高用户满意度。
